State Senator Aisha Wahab Wins Special Election for California Congressional District
Just the facts
State Senator Aisha Wahab won a special election to complete the remaining term for California's 14th Congressional District following the resignation of former Representative Eric Swalwell. Wahab defeated Bay Area Rapid Transit Board President Melissa Hernandez after securing over 53 percent of the vote in the district. Outside political action committees affiliated with the American Israel Public Affairs Committee spent nearly $6.4 million to support Hernandez and broadcast opposition advertisements against Wahab. Wahab previously served in the California State Senate and became the first Muslim woman and Afghan American elected to the state legislature.
